Nehemiah 4
13 So I placed armed guards behind the lowest parts of the wall in the exposed areas. I stationed the people to stand guard by families, armed with swords, spears, and bows. - NLT
The passage of S5E3 (Neh. 4:9-15) shows that steadfastness is vital to defeating problems. Nehemiah never gave in to ridicule, resistance, and rumour. Instead, he relied on God, respected the opposition, reinforced his weakness, and reassured the people. More importantly, he refused to quit (Neh. 4:15). In effect, steadfastness is a vital leverage for outlasting oppositions in leadership.
